Cheapest Available Ashland and Nearby 1 Bedroom Apartments

As of August 13, 2025 the lowest priced 1 Bedroom apartment unit in Ashland, CA is the One Bedroom Model starting from $1,800 at Fletcher Towers in the Mt. Eden neighborhood. The second most affordable Ashland 1 Bedroom is the Traditional Model at Parklane Apartments starting at $1,850 in the Springlake neighborhood. The average price for all 1 Bedroom apartments in Ashland is currently $2,328.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available 1 Bedroom options in Ashland:
